Samsung galaxy Z Flip 7 vs.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 6: design and Display
Both the Z Flip 6 and Z flip 7 maintain the iconic clamshell design that defines the series. The form factor remains largely unchanged, offering a compact and pocketable experience when folded. Though, Samsung has refined the hinge mechanism in the Z Flip 7, resulting in a noticeably tighter closure and reduced crease visibility. While the difference is subtle, it contributes to a more premium feel and improved durability.
Both phones feature a 6.7-inch Dynamic AMOLED 2X main display with a 120Hz adaptive refresh rate, delivering vibrant colors, deep blacks, and smooth scrolling.The cover screen also remains similar in size, but the Z Flip 7 boasts a slightly brighter panel for improved outdoor visibility. The Z Flip 7 also introduces new color options, expanding personalization choices for users.
Battery Life and Charging: A Continuing Concern
The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 6 didn’t exactly impress with its battery life from the get-go,and not much changed in a year. It dose offer good battery life, but not great. The Motorola Razr 50 ultra (aka Motorola Razr ultra 2025) easily wins in a direct comparison.We’re not expecting a major advancement from the Galaxy Z Flip 7 in that regard, in all honesty. it’s about time Samsung embraced silicon-carbon batteries like most of the competition.
There is also no improvement in charging speeds. both of these smartphones support 25W wired, 15W wireless, and 4.5W reverse wireless charging. The Galaxy Z Flip 6 can be fully charged in around an hour and 40 minutes,while we’re expecting that the Flip 7 will take even longer to charge,due to the fact it has a slightly larger battery.Neither phone comes with a charger in the box, by the way. This omission, while common in the industry, adds an extra cost for new users.
samsung Galaxy Z Flip 7 vs Samsung Galaxy Z Flip 6: cameras
Samsung didn’t exactly improve the camera hardware either. These two smartphones have the exact same cameras.A 50-megapixel main camera (1/1.57-inch sensor size) is backed by a 12-megapixel ultrawide camera (1/3.2-inch sensor size, 123-degree FoV) on the back. A 10-megapixel selfie camera (1/3.0-inch sensor size) sits on the phone’s main display. Samsung did boost the Fold 7 in that regard, but not the Flip 7.
Though, the Z Flip 7 benefits from the upgraded Exynos 2500 chipset, which brings improvements to image processing. While initial tests haven’t shown a dramatic difference, the Z Flip 7 demonstrates slightly better dynamic range and noise reduction, especially in challenging lighting conditions.
